The Assin Praso Police Command in the Central Region has arrested a 49-year-old Kume Dzina Thomas a.k.a Sankara for allegedly killing Mr. Daniel Akoto a.k.a Abrantie, 46, over a misunderstanding on dog meat Assin Atwereboanda in the Assin North District.

In this news outlet, a brother of the suspect confronted the deceased over his missing dog.
In reaction, the deceased told Kwame that his brother Sankara invited him to a dog meat sewing party but he refused to partake in it.
This is because he doesn't know the source of the dog therefore he should ask his brother the whereabouts of his missing dog.
The suspect who got infuriated by the revelation confronted the deceased with a stick and in the process of the altercation hit him with it.
The deceased who was bleeding profusely through his nose and ears reported the case to the unit committee members of the area.
On their way to the hospital, the deceased died and they returned home to bury him illegally on the same day.
The District Police Commander of Assin Praso DSP Moses Osakonorconfirmed the incident and said the unit Committee secretary, Swanzy Lumpur and Gideon Zorve, who is also the brother of the deceased have also been arrested for masterminding the burial without authorization of the police and the court.
They are however on a manhunt for the chief and elders of the community for releasing the land for the burial without following due process.
Adding that an exhumation order from the court will be secured for the body to be exhumed to undergo autopsy as part of the investigation.
